Hi all, I want to 3d print this for fun but the chassis rails won't fit on my bed. A mate of mine said he can laser cut me the rails but he is only allowed to use acrylic or wood at his work. He said he can do 4.5mm thick acrylic.. Has anyone got any experience/have any indication if 4.5mm acrylic would be rigid enough? https://www.thingiverse.com/thing:3340951 Sent from my Phone 2 using Tapatalk |

Acrylic will crack. If he can do g10 that's good stuff. It's reinforced and compressed resin. Sent from my SM-N950U using Tapatalk |

Honestly, I would NOT recommend it. It's not a matter of whether, or not, they are rigid enough. Acrylic is a fragile material, and could crack, or shatter, fairly easily. Years ago, I worked in the Plastic industry, so I know of what I speak. now, there is the possibility that lexon, or any generic cast polycarbonate, could work, but I'm not going to go so far as to say it's "will" work. ~ More peace, love, laughter & kindness would make the world a MUCH better place |

I used 1/8" polycarbonate for chassis rails. It works but requires a lot of reinforcing to make rigid. It can work, if designed right.... I wouldn't touch Acrylic.
